MikroTik CRS312-4C+8XG-RM (10G Ethernet Switch)

The Good

  • Exceptional value for money for a feature-rich 10 Gigabit managed switch.
  • Reliable and high-speed 10 Gigabit Ethernet switching performance across all ports.
  • Flexible connectivity with eight 10GBase-T ports and four SFP+ combo ports.
  • Offers advanced management capabilities and dual power supply redundancy.

The Bad

  • The stock cooling fans are frequently described as loud, often requiring replacement for quieter operation.
  • Layer 3 routing capabilities are significantly limited by the CPU, impacting performance for complex network tasks.
  • The RouterOS operating system presents a steep learning curve for users unfamiliar with MikroTik's interface and networking concepts.
TP-Link SG2210XMP-M2 Omada Smart Switch (8-Port 2.5G)

The Good

  • Seamless integration and centralized management within the Omada ecosystem
  • Excellent stability and reliable performance for high-bandwidth applications
  • Fast 2.5GBASE-T and 10GE SFP+ ports for multi-gigabit networking
  • Fanless design contributes to quiet operation
  • Generally easy setup and quick adoption by Omada controllers

The Bad

  • The unit tends to run hot, especially with PoE and RJ45 10G SFP+ modules
  • Some users experienced initial difficulties connecting to the Omada controller, requiring firmware updates
  • Perceived as expensive by some, impacting its overall value
The MikroTik CRS312-4C+8XG-RM (10G Ethernet Switch) Verdict

This switch is an excellent choice for users seeking an affordable, high-performance 10 Gigabit switch for home labs or small to medium professional networks, provided they are comfortable with a learning curve and potential fan modifications, and primarily need robust switching rather than intensive routing.

The TP-Link SG2210XMP-M2 Omada Smart Switch (8-Port 2.5G) Verdict

For users already invested in the Omada ecosystem, this switch provides excellent multi-gigabit and PoE+ capabilities with strong reliability, but potential buyers should consider its tendency to generate heat.
